No, this keyboard is not compatible with the Surface Pro 4. It is designed for the Surface Pro (11th Edition), Surface Pro 10 for Business, Surface Pro 9 for Business, Surface Pro 8 for Business and Surface Pro X, running Windows 11. The Surface Pro 4 is not mentioned in the list of compatible devices according to official Microsoft resources.

According to our information, the Surface Pro Keyboard for Business is compatible with the 11th edition of the Surface Pro. The main difference to the non-business version lies in the sales strategy - the business version is aimed at companies and may offer extended support or other warranty conditions. Technically, both versions are identical.

Is there lighting?

Yes, the Surface Pro keyboards from Microsoft have a backlight for the keys. This illumination can be switched on to make typing in dark environments easier. To activate the illumination, make sure that the Fn key is switched off and then press the F7 key.
